summaryrefslogtreecommitdiffstats
path: root/src/orchestrator/pkg/module/generic_placement_intent.go
diff options
context:
space:
mode:
authorRajamohan Raj <rajamohan.raj@intel.com>2020-02-26 02:07:34 +0000
committerRajamohan Raj <rajamohan.raj@intel.com>2020-03-04 23:43:43 +0000
commitff03456548dac309461f402738ac344046de8057 (patch)
tree479b113227ba2d67636aa68a165cb5e484071d72 /src/orchestrator/pkg/module/generic_placement_intent.go
parent37aed9b7a0db62b9931d89c614ff6291cc4608cc (diff)
Add DeploymentIntentGroup APIs
Implemented the routes for creation, deletion and getting DeploymentIntentGroup. Added routes for adding, getting and deleting intents. Issue-ID: MULTICLOUD-1002 Signed-off-by: Rajamohan Raj <rajamohan.raj@intel.com> Change-Id: I07ba3744107bcf30aa30ed89caa21bf474c0d92a
Diffstat (limited to 'src/orchestrator/pkg/module/generic_placement_intent.go')
-rw-r--r--src/orchestrator/pkg/module/generic_placement_intent.go12
1 files changed, 6 insertions, 6 deletions
diff --git a/src/orchestrator/pkg/module/generic_placement_intent.go b/src/orchestrator/pkg/module/generic_placement_intent.go
index 4098194e..8e739fc8 100644
--- a/src/orchestrator/pkg/module/generic_placement_intent.go
+++ b/src/orchestrator/pkg/module/generic_placement_intent.go
@@ -25,20 +25,20 @@ import (
// GenericPlacementIntent shall have 2 fields - metadata and spec
type GenericPlacementIntent struct {
- MetaData IntentMetaData `json:"metadata"`
- Spec IntentSpecData `json:"spec"`
+ MetaData GenIntentMetaData `json:"metadata"`
+ Spec GenIntentSpecData `json:"spec"`
}
-// IntentMetaData has name, description, userdata1, userdata2
-type IntentMetaData struct {
+// GenIntentMetaData has name, description, userdata1, userdata2
+type GenIntentMetaData struct {
Name string `json:"name"`
Description string `json:"description"`
UserData1 string `json:"userData1"`
UserData2 string `json:"userData2"`
}
-// IntentSpecData has logical-cloud-name
-type IntentSpecData struct {
+// GenIntentSpecData has logical-cloud-name
+type GenIntentSpecData struct {
LogicalCloud string `json:"logical-cloud"`
}